Choosing a 300TPD multi-story wheat flour milling plant solution is a significant investment, and it's crucial to make an informed decision. With numerous options available in the market, understanding the essential factors can help you select a plant that meets your production needs while maximizing efficiency. Here are key points to consider:

1. Understand Your Capacity Requirements

The first step in making a choice is clearly defining your production capacity. A 300TPD (tons per day) plant indicates a specific output, which should align with your business goals, market demand, and distribution capabilities. Assess your target market and devise a realistic production plan by estimating your wheat sourcing and sales forecasts.

2. Assess the Technology Used

Technology plays a pivotal role in the performance of a milling plant. Look for solutions that incorporate modern milling technology, ensuring efficiency and quality. Advanced milling equipment such as high-quality roller mills, sifting machines, and purifiers enhance flour extraction rates and minimize energy consumption. Consider plants that utilize automation systems for better process control and consistency, which is essential for maintaining product quality.

3. Evaluate the Plant Design

A multi-story design can save space and streamline operations. Inspect the layout of the plant, ensuring it supports a logical flow from wheat reception to flour dispatch. An efficient design minimizes the risk of wheat contamination and enhances productivity. A well-planned milling plant should also provide easy access for maintenance and repairs, ensuring minimal downtime.

4. Look at the Supplier’s Experience

The experience of your chosen supplier can heavily influence your milling plant's success. Partner with a company that has proven expertise in wheat flour milling, along with a strong portfolio of successful installations. Evaluate their customer service, after-sales support, and willingness to customize solutions to fit your specific needs.

5. Quality of Raw Materials and Flour

Ultimately, the quality of your flour will hinge on the raw materials you source and the milling process employed. Choose a supplier that ensures high-quality wheat, free from contaminants. The milling process, including grading and sorting, should focus on retaining the vital nutrients and desired qualities of the flour. Establish quality control measures that meet industry standards and customer expectations.

6. Consider Energy Efficiency

Energy consumption is a crucial factor in the operational costs of a milling plant. Seek solutions that prioritize energy efficiency, such as modern machines that reduce energy usage while maintaining high output levels. Calculate the potential savings over time by considering the plant’s energy rating and operational practices.

7. Regulatory Compliance and Certifications

Ensure that the milling plant solution complies with local and international regulations. It should meet food safety standards and obtain necessary certifications. This adds credibility to your product and ensures customer trust. Familiarize yourself with regulations related to the production, packaging, and transportation of flour.

8. Budget Considerations

Lastly, budget is always a concern when investing in machinery. Beyond the initial investment, consider maintenance costs, spare parts availability, and potential upgrades in the future. Conduct a thorough cost-benefit analysis to understand the return on investment and long-term viability of your milling plant.

Choosing the right 300TPD multi-story wheat flour milling plant solution is a multifaceted process. Careful evaluation of production needs, technology, supplier experience, quality control, energy efficiency, and budget considerations will empower you to make a strategic decision that aligns with your goals and ensures sustainable growth in the milling industry.
